Traceroute Là Gì

  -  

Nếu bạn có nhu cầu soát sổ những gói tin được truyền đi trong mạng nội bộ hoặc mạng Internet trải qua các máy trạm như thế nào, các gói tin này nên mất từng nào thời gian, bao gồm sản phẩm công nghệ trạm làm sao ko phản hồi những gói tin nhưng bạn sẽ gửi. Hoặc đơn giản và dễ dàng là chúng ta chỉ ao ước chẩn đoán thù các con đường truyền liên kết thôi thì các hệ điều hành như Windows hoặc Linux, có hỗ trợ sẵn một điều khoản cái lệnh siêu có lợi, đó là lệnh traceroute.

Bạn đang xem: Traceroute là gì

Traceroute là gì?

Traceroute (xuất xắc còn gọi là Tracert) là 1 trong lịch trình mẫu lệnh có sẵn trong các hệ quản lý nlỗi Windows, Mac với Linux, y hệt như lệnh Ping, dụng cụ này dùng làm đánh giá lỗi với khẳng định lối đi của các gói tin tự máy tính xách tay gửi trải nghiệm cho laptop dấn hưởng thụ bên trên mạng máy vi tính.

Nếu bạn gặp gỡ lỗi Khi truy cập mang đến một website làm sao đó, Traceroute hoàn toàn có thể giúp đỡ bạn xác định lỗi xẩy ra nơi đâu cùng còn có thể khiến cho bạn thấy rõ hơn đường đi của những gói tin từ bỏ máy vi tính của công ty cho máy chủ cất website.

Traceroute vận động như vậy nào?

Khi chúng ta truy cập vào trong 1 trang web nào đó, các lưu lại lượng truy vấn đã đề nghị đi trải qua không ít trạm trung gian trước khi đến được website bạn thử khám phá, đông đảo lưu giữ lượng này đang đi tự máy tính xách tay của người tiêu dùng mang đến những router ở trong phòng cung ứng các dịch vụ (ISP) và được gửi kế tiếp nhiều router trung gian không giống trên mạng trước khi đến được website.

Traceroute hoạt động bằng phương pháp gửi đi một chuỗi những gói tin bằng giao thức ICMPhường. (Internetwork Control Message Protocol) cho tới sever đích (website), các gói tin này cất một giá trị Time To Live (TTL) xuất xắc nói một cách khác là Hop Limit, quý hiếm TTL của những gói tin được sắp xếp theo vật dụng từ tăng nhiều, gói tin đầu tiên chứa quý hiếm TTL là một trong những, gói tin thứ 2 là 2, gói thứ 3 là 3 ...

Xem thêm: Công Ty Cổ Phần Square Enix Trò Chơi Điện Tử, Square Enix

khi những gói tin cho được một router, quý hiếm của này lại giảm xuống 1, cho đến Khi quý giá TTL của những gói tin bằng 0, router đã gửi một thông tin quá hạn đến máy vi tính của người tiêu dùng. Bằng vấn đề gửi đi các gói tin với coi bình luận của những router, Traceroute xác định được một router làm sao đó gồm chuyển động hay không

Sử dụng Traceroute

Traceroute là một chương trình chiếc lệnh cho nên để áp dụng Traceroute bạn cần mlàm việc Comm& Prompt (so với hệ điều hành quản lý Windows) hoặc Terminal (so với phần nhiều hệ quản lý và điều hành khác) để ban đầu áp dụng. Cú pháp của traceroute nlỗi sau:

tracert

Ví dụ bạn muốn traceroute tới website dantri.vn thì chúng ta gõ lệnh sau:

tracert dantri.vn
*

Lưu ý: so với Windows thì bạn gõ tracert, còn đông đảo hệ quản lý và điều hành khác ví như UNIX/Linux thì gõ là traceroute.

Với câu lệnh bên trên chúng ta cũng có thể thấy tổng thể được đường đi của những gói tin từ máy tính của bạn được chuyến qua qua không ít router rồi bắt đầu mang đến trang web dantri.vn. Nhỏng hình trên thì hoàn toàn có thể thấy rằng nhằm mang đến được website Dân Trí thì rất cần được thực hiện 11 lần nối tiếp, các lần sự chuyển tiếp giữa này được Call là hop, Hơn nữa chúng ta cũng có thể thấy tất cả một vài ba router còn mang tên miền (domain name name) cụ thể.

Đối với một vài website đặt host ngơi nghỉ xa thì mốc giới hạn nối tiếp gói tin đã nhiều hơn vày bắt buộc đi qua không ít router


*

Ngoài ra, nếu bạn không muốn traceroute phân giải tên miền của router thì chúng ta có thể sử dụng tham số -d:

tracert -d cnn.com
*

lúc bạn sử dụng traceroute thì lệnh này đang trả về kết quả bao gồm format như sau:Hop RTT1 RTT2 RTT3 Ten_Mien Hop: khi 1 gói tin đi qua một router như thế nào kia thì được Điện thoại tư vấn là Hop.RTT1, RTT2, RTT3: viết tắt của Round Trip Time, là khoảng tầm thời hạn nhưng mà gói tin tiếp cận router với đánh giá về mang đến máy vi tính của chúng ta (thời gian được xem bởi milisecond). Nếu nhỏng tức thì cột RTT mà bao gồm vệt * thì tức là router kia không ý kiến lại gói tin nhưng chúng ta gửi.

Xem thêm: Compulsive Là Gì - Nghĩa Của Từ Compulsive

Tổng kết

Traceroute siêu tiện lợi vào câu hỏi chẩn đân oán mạng hoặc xác định sự trục trẹo của các gói tin trải qua mạng như thế nào. Lệnh tracert bên trên Windows ko có nhiều tđê mê số phải đều ai sẽ làm quen thuộc cùng với lệnh này cứng cáp sẽ không chạm mặt những trở ngại. Trên hệ điều Windows hoặc Linux, 2 lệnh traceroute cùng ping là 2 câu lệnh cực kỳ rất gần gũi với những đơn vị quản lí trị mạng.